Zinaida Kikvadze

Actress of the Batumi Drama Theatre since 1989

Born on 2 June 1957. Graduated from Tbilisi State Theatrical Institute, Acting faculty in 1982, teacher – Dimitri Aleksidze.

Significant roles:

Matsatso (Open Glass Gallery); Mzia (Chinchraka); Shprintze (Tevye the Dairyman); Mzekala (Lamara); King’s mistress (Joan of Arc); Clytemnestra (Electra); Nana (White Ward); Agnesa (Khorumi is a Georgian Dance); Catharine (Dumb Wife); Mashiko (first They Died, then Got Married); (A Wandering Tale); woman (Stolen Happiness); Setengren (Pippi Longstocking); governor’s mother-in-law (KLDIASHVILI.GE #withfaithandhope).   

Participated in the films: “There, at My Place”; “Carrion”; “Close Enemy”.
